What Factors Should You Consider When Choosing the Best Rug Pad for Armstrong Luxury Vinyl Tile?
When selecting the best rug pad for Armstrong luxury vinyl tile, it’s essential to consider several key factors to ensure protection and performance.
- Material: The material of the rug pad is crucial as it can affect both grip and floor protection. Options like felt, rubber, and memory foam offer varying levels of cushioning and support, while ensuring that they do not damage the vinyl surface beneath.
- Thickness: The thickness of the rug pad can influence how well it cushions and stabilizes the rug. A pad that is too thick may create instability, while one that is too thin may not provide adequate cushioning or protection for the flooring.
- Non-slip Feature: A non-slip feature is vital to prevent the rug from sliding, which can cause accidents or damage. Look for rug pads with a textured surface or a rubberized backing that offers a firm grip on both the rug and the vinyl tile.
- Moisture Resistance: Since spills and moisture can occur, choosing a rug pad that is moisture resistant can help protect the vinyl tile from potential water damage. Materials like rubber are often more resistant to moisture and can help in maintaining a dry environment.
- Thickness Compatibility with Flooring: Ensure that the thickness of the rug pad is compatible with Armstrong luxury vinyl tile to avoid any issues with door clearance or uneven surfaces. A pad that is too thick can create a tripping hazard or interfere with the natural expansion and contraction of the vinyl flooring.
- Environmentally Friendly Options: If sustainability is a concern, consider opting for rug pads made from eco-friendly materials. Products that are free from harmful chemicals and made from recycled materials can be safer for both your home environment and the planet.
- Ease of Maintenance: Choose a rug pad that is easy to clean and maintain, as this will help prolong its lifespan and keep your flooring in good condition. Some rug pads can be spot cleaned, while others may be machine washable, providing flexibility in upkeep.

What Thickness Is Recommended for Rug Pads on Armstrong Luxury Vinyl Tile?
The recommended thickness for rug pads on Armstrong luxury vinyl tile typically ranges from 1/4 inch to 1/2 inch, depending on the desired cushioning and stability.
- 1/4 Inch Thickness: This thickness provides a balance between comfort and support, making it ideal for areas with moderate foot traffic. It offers enough cushioning to enhance the feel underfoot while ensuring that the rug stays securely in place without creating a tripping hazard.
- 1/2 Inch Thickness: A thicker pad, such as 1/2 inch, offers additional cushioning and is suitable for areas where comfort is a priority, like living rooms or bedrooms. However, it may cause the rug to shift more easily if not properly secured, so it’s essential to consider the rug’s backing and weight when opting for this thickness.
- Low-profile Options: If a sleeker appearance is desired or if the rug needs to lay flat against the floor, low-profile rug pads of around 1/8 inch can be used. These pads still provide some grip and protection without adding significant height, making them a good choice for low-clearance areas.
- Material Considerations: The material of the rug pad is also crucial; options like felt or rubber can influence the overall thickness and performance. Rubber pads often provide better grip and stability, while felt pads can add more cushioning but may slide on smoother surfaces.

How Should You Maintain Rug Pads on Armstrong Luxury Vinyl Tile?
To maintain rug pads on Armstrong luxury vinyl tile, consider the following aspects:
- Regular Cleaning: It’s essential to regularly clean both the rug pad and the surface of the vinyl tile to prevent dirt and debris buildup.
- Check for Moisture: Ensure that the rug pad remains dry, as moisture can lead to mold and mildew, which can damage the vinyl flooring.
- Inspect for Wear and Tear: Periodically check the rug pad for any signs of wear, such as fraying edges or loss of grip, to ensure it remains effective.
- Use the Right Type of Rug Pad: Select a rug pad specifically designed for use on luxury vinyl tile to ensure compatibility and to avoid damage.
- Adjust Placement: Occasionally reposition the rug or pad to prevent uneven wear on both the rug and the flooring underneath.
Regular cleaning of the rug pad and the vinyl tile surface is crucial to maintain a clean environment. Use a vacuum or a damp cloth to remove dirt without using harsh chemicals that might damage the finish of the tiles.
Checking for moisture is vital, as prolonged exposure to humidity can lead to various issues. Ensure that the rug pad is placed in a well-ventilated area and consider using moisture-absorbent materials to protect your vinyl flooring.
Inspecting for wear and tear allows you to identify issues before they become serious problems. A worn-out pad may not grip the floor properly, leading to slipping rugs that can cause accidents.
Using the right type of rug pad is essential for compatibility with Armstrong luxury vinyl tile. A pad that is too thick or made from inappropriate materials could damage the tile or reduce its lifespan.
Adjusting the placement of the rug and pad can help distribute wear evenly and maintain the aesthetics of your space. This simple practice can prolong the life of both the rug and the flooring beneath it.
